  • Page 5: Product Overview

    This chapter provides basic information about the QNAP device. About the QHora-301W The QHora-301W is QNAP's first 802.11ax-enabled router that comes with dual 10 GbE ports. The router features built-in SD-WAN technology to support VPN deployment. The QHora-301W features eight internal 5dBi antennas, four 1 GbE ports, and supports wireless transfer speeds up to 3600 Mbps.

  • Page 18: Enabling The Full Wireless Functionality In Qurouter

    The Wireless Regulatory Domain Settings page appears. Note QNAP regulates the wireless domain settings based on the geoIP address of the router. During the initial configuration process you must select the current location of the device and a comparison is made between the selected location and the geoIP address of the device. This ensures that the device meets the wireless regulatory domain specifications and the router can access the wireless features without any limitations.

  • Page 37: Static Route

    QHora-301W User Guide Static Route This section controls the creation of static routes. Under normal circumstances, QuRouter automatically obtains routing information after it has been configured for Internet access. Static routes are only required in special circumstances, such as having multiple IP subnets located on your network.

    QHora-301W User Guide Click A confirmation message appears. 4. Click Apply. QuRouter deletes the firewall rule. Network Address Translation (NAT) NAT allows private networks that use unregistered IP addresses to connect to the Internet. NAT translates the private IP addresses in the internal network into public IP address before forwarding the packets onto another network.
